Output 3c18f8a13a02f533433c2437212169c4580284ca6054fe626dea1b4e126608a7:0

value
270000
script pubkey
OP_0 OP_PUSHBYTES_20 d289ecf37251f56fa49aa465f89c60242e641be4
address
bc1q62y7eumj286klfy653jl38rqyshxgxlyaep8lz
transaction
3c18f8a13a02f533433c2437212169c4580284ca6054fe626dea1b4e126608a7